Ok, so I just ordered one, all black, 308, Magpul PRS, etc.


Anyone know anything about them? I talked with the owner, and he seemed like a genuine enough fellow just starting out. Which is why I gave 'em a try.

I did notice some way out there BS, pro and con, on Sniperhide.com. Mostly con from Larue fans (of which, I am.)